Subject: [PATCH 2/4] checkpatch: add sub routine get_stat_here()
Date: Fri,  8 Dec 2017 10:27:49 +1100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1512689271-28051-3-git-send-email-me@tobin.cc>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1512689271-28051-1-git-send-email-me@tobin.cc>

checkpatch currently contains duplicate code. We can define a sub
routine and call that instead. This reduces code duplication and line
count.

Add subroutine get_stat_here()

Signed-off-by: Tobin C. Harding <me@tobin.cc>
---
 scripts/checkpatch.pl | 54 +++++++++++++++++++--------------------------------
 1 file changed, 20 insertions(+), 34 deletions(-)

diff --git a/scripts/checkpatch.pl b/scripts/checkpatch.pl
index 5a63aa36300a..4534c9a9aefa 100755
--- a/scripts/checkpatch.pl
+++ b/scripts/checkpatch.pl
@@ -1623,6 +1623,17 @@ sub get_stat_real {
 	return $stat_real;
 }
 
+sub get_stat_here {
+	my ($linenr, $cnt, $here) = @_;
+
+	my $herectx = $here . "\n";
+	for (my $n = 0; $n < $cnt; $n++) {
+		$herectx .= raw_line($linenr, $n) . "\n";
+	}
+
+	return $herectx;
+}
+
 sub cat_vet {
 	my ($vet) = @_;
 	my ($res, $coded);
